Arntzen Corp is an EPA Toxics Release Inventory reporter in Rockford, IL, in the primary metals sector. It reported 67 lbs of releases across 4 chemicals in 2023, and 457 lbs in total across its 2019-2023 reporting years. That ranks 14,934 of 25,986 TRI facilities nationwide by cumulative reported pounds, counting each facility over however many years it has filed. In Illinois's 951 reporting TRI sites, pounds #1 is not chemical-count #1. Arntzen Corp is pounds #677 and chemical-count #343 at 457 lbs. Prairie State Generating Co leads reported pounds (37.9M lbs) at 31 chemicals (chemical-count #8). Veolia N.a. Inc. leads chemical count at 141 chemicals (1.9M lbs, pounds #34). Pounds reported are not a measure of toxicity or health risk. Emissions Trend Summary

From 2019 to 2023, total releases decreased by 36% (104 lbs to 67 lbs).
